Cooking Black Eyed Pea Stew
Essential Ingredients
To create a delicious black eyed pea stew, you’ll need black eyed peas, onions, garlic, tomatoes, and an assortment of spices. A touch of smoked paprika and thyme can enhance the flavor, making it as exciting as trying the famed elephant stew itself.
Step-by-Step Recipe
Begin by sautéing onions and garlic until translucent. Add tomatoes and let the mixture simmer. Stir in the soaked black eyed peas, spices, and enough water or broth to cover. Allow the stew to simmer until the peas are tender. This process is similar in patience to crafting a spartan black soup.
